(2.5) Hipster God-Mode Champion [duo build]

Duo with this build:
www.pathofexile.com/forum/view-thread/1655452

This is one of the few TWO PLAYER builds I have been trying out with friends, as I have been getting bored of solo builds lately. Now, this build 'COULD' be done as a solo build, at the expense of a lot of stats that really make the build what it truly is. That is not what I am going for. Without further ado, I introduce you the MEGA HIPSTER GODMODE CHAMPION!

Now the core of the build revolves around "First to Strike, Last to Fall", abusing the 200% armor/evasion while on low life, and using energy shield to survive. In order for this to succeed, you will need to aim for 150% ES from the tree, as well as some very solid gear (as most Lowlife builds require). Shavronne's is ideal, but I want to be a hipster, so I went with Coruscating Elixer to block chaos damage. That way, for the body armor, I am using Skin of the Loyal. (Eventually, Skin of the Lords with a good Keystone would be hipstergod-tier)

During the leveling process, you are going to take every ES node available to you, as you work around the scion area for jewel nodes. My finished build has 16 jewel sockets. Currently, I am running 7 Viridian and 6 Crimson, giving a good mix of armor and ele damage.

All math aside, these jewels scale really hard for their investment.

old Tree(being fixed)


Grand Spectrum mixing stats assuming 14 jewels
Spoiler
14x Crimson = 14700 Armor
9x Crimson + 5x Viridian = 9450 Armor + 350 Elemental Damage
14x Viridian = 980 Elemental Damage

There will be some sort of sweet spot between damage/armor that you will want to find for yourself. I believe 8x Crimson + 8x Viridian will be perfect. Keep in mind, in my tree, I have roughly 386% increased armor, so these armor stats will be much higher.

Energy Shield is your bread and butter. This is your only lifeline, as you cannot rely on HP.

Now you're probably thinking... where the fuck am I getting my ES from? This is where the build is a duo build. We are duo with a Mana Guardian, who gives us about 3k base ES.


Screenshot of my stats here
(Don't have a screenie yet, my character has 52k armor, 43k evasion, 10k ES, 50k tooltip damage WITHOUT BUFFS at lvl 80)
